Output f510080d7d0a4e25d36cd7b70b1e3844e3436a87d1cd971f17be84d5df79e53f:1

value
23867094358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62b68738e8867cd7bb6d41aca069c4a3b873ad87 OP_EQUAL
address
3AgxodEvv9FZtm6LMgPxCSmBwhNSBdFsSk
transaction
f510080d7d0a4e25d36cd7b70b1e3844e3436a87d1cd971f17be84d5df79e53f
confirmations
517220
spent
true